PLProjektKompetencyjny / PK_6IO1z_Projekt4_DataBase

0 stars 0 forks source link

Sprawdzić uprawnienia INSERT UPDATE #23

Closed StanislawHornaGitHub closed 6 months ago

StanislawHornaGitHub commented 6 months ago

W trakcie testów okazało się, że użytkownik posiadający uprawnienia UPDATE do widoku nie jest w stanie wykonać operacji UPDATE. trigger function jest wykonywana z uprawnieniami ownera.

StanislawHornaGitHub commented 6 months ago

Niestety użytkownik do instrukcji UPDATE będzie potrzebował uprawnienia SELECT, nie zmienia to natomiast podejścia, aby korzystać z użytkownika tn_api_read do odczytu informacji z bazy danych, a tn_api_write do wstawiania i modyfikacji danych.